Fo this project, we where assigned to create a project involving water conservation, or create a method for water filtration. Our group chose to create a method for water comcervation. To do this, we designed a house that was water efficient. Our house incorporated aspects and ideas such as reusing "grey" water, and harvesting rain water. To make the grey water safer for plants we chose to incorporate cleaner soaps into our project. We used Dr. Bonner's soap because it is organic and biodegradable. To test how the some was when in comparison to normal water we tested the Ph levels of soap water, compared to normal water which has a Ph of 7. The Ph of the soapy water ranger between a Ph of 7 and 8 proving that it is a sustainable and healthy soap for watering plants. Next we chose to reuse grey water throughout our house. We did this by having sinks, showers, ext... go into toilettes, and irrigation to water plants. We also incorporated a butterfly roof into our house. Not only is a butterfly roof ascetically pleasing, but it is the most efficient method for collecting rain water off a roof. All these concepts and ideas used throughout our project, helped us build our house.

Solution- a liquid mixture in which the minor component (the solute) is uniformly distributed within the major component (the solvent). Salute- he minor component in a solution, dissolved in the solvent. Electrolytes-a liquid or gel that contains ions and can be decomposed by electrolysis, e.g., that present in a battery. Non-electrolytes-a substance that does not exist in an ionic form in aqueous solution. Polarity-the way in which atoms bond with each other. When atoms come together in chemical bonding, they share electrons. A polar molecule arises when one of the atoms exerts a stronger attractive force on the electrons in the bond. Solubility-he ability to be dissolved, especially in water. Dissolving ions in solution-the solute separates into ions or molecules, and each ion or molecule is surrounded by molecules of solvent. Organic mater-matter that has come from a recently living organism. Bacteria- a member of a large group of unicellular microorganisms which have cell walls but lack organelles and an organized nucleus, including some which can cause disease Virus-an infective agent that typically consists of a nucleic acid molecule in a protein coat, is too small to be seen by light microscopy, and is able to multiply only within the living cells of a host an infective agent that typically consists of a nucleic acid molecule in a protein coat, is too small to be seen by light microscopy, and is able to multiply only within the living cells of a host Ph-a measure of hydrogen ion concentration, a measure of the acidity or alkalinity of a solution. Ph scale- acidity or alkalinity of water soluble substances (pH stands for 'potential of Hydrogen'). A pH value is a number from 1 to 14, with 7 as the middle (neutral) point. Values below 7 indicate acidity which increases as the number decreases, 1 being the most acidic.
